Corporate strategist Ashley Davis tells us how a chance encounter at a wedding in Pennsylvania led to a job inside the White House – and her first fateful “pivot” on September 11, 2001.

Instead of joining scores of her White House colleagues fleeing the building, Ashley chose to return to her office and join a small team working inside the White House who risked their lives to keep the Executive Branch functioning that day.

It was a snap decision – made in the blink of an eye – that changed Ashley’s career.

She later became the first employee of the newly formed Department of Homeland Security, the founder of her own successful consulting firm and CNN commentator.

On Inside Influence, Ashley talks about her new book – The Power Pivot – about the important decisions that individuals and companies need to make to be successful.

“Small pivots, repeated with intention, become the building blocks of our lives,” she writes.
